[3.13] gh-120586: Fix several "unused function" warnings in posixmodule.c (GH-120588) (#120616)

gh-120586: Fix several "unused function" warnings in `posixmodule.c` (GH-120588)
(cherry picked from commit 3df2022931)

Co-authored-by: Nikita Sobolev <mail@sobolevn.me>
This commit is contained in:
Miss Islington (bot) 2024-06-17 09:09:11 +02:00 committed by GitHub
parent 3b28e430ed
commit 03b89e3a3d
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-7873,6 +7873,7 @@ os_register_at_fork_impl(PyObject *module, PyObject *before,
}
#endif /* HAVE_FORK */
#if defined(HAVE_FORK1) || defined(HAVE_FORKPTY) || defined(HAVE_FORK)
// Common code to raise a warning if we detect there is more than one thread
// running in the process. Best effort, silent if unable to count threads.
// Constraint: Quick. Never overcounts. Never leaves an error set.
@ -7976,6 +7977,7 @@ warn_about_fork_with_threads(const char* name)
PyErr_Clear();
}
}
#endif // HAVE_FORK1 || HAVE_FORKPTY || HAVE_FORK
#ifdef HAVE_FORK1
/*[clinic input]
@ -12541,6 +12543,7 @@ os_mknod_impl(PyObject *module, path_t *path, int mode, dev_t device,
#endif /* defined(HAVE_MKNOD) && defined(HAVE_MAKEDEV) */
#ifdef HAVE_DEVICE_MACROS
static PyObject *
major_minor_conv(unsigned int value)
{
@ -12563,7 +12566,6 @@ major_minor_check(dev_t value)
return (dev_t)(unsigned int)value == value;
}
#ifdef HAVE_DEVICE_MACROS
/*[clinic input]
os.major